Understanding Website Types: Static vs Dynamic
In today’s digital landscape, understanding the difference between static and dynamic websites is crucial for small business owners. This article breaks down the complexities of web development into understandable segments, focusing on static websites, often hand-coded, and dynamic websites, typically created using platforms like WordPress.
Static Websites: Speed and Simplicity
Static websites consist of fundamental web development elements: HTML, CSS, and JavaScript. Without databases or complex functionalities, they present content as it is created. This simplicity allows browsers to quickly process and display the website, leading to faster load times. In contrast, dynamic websites rely on server-side technologies to assemble content from a database, which can slow down the website’s performance.
The Advantages of Hand-Coded Static Sites
- Faster Load Times: Static websites load significantly faster than dynamic ones, which is vital for maintaining visitor engagement and improving search engine rankings.
- Optimised for Mobile: Hand-coded static sites prioritize mobile responsiveness, ensuring a seamless experience across all devices.
- Enhanced Security: With no databases to exploit, static websites offer robust security against hacking attempts.
- Simplicity and Efficiency: The absence of unnecessary plugins and bloatware means that static sites are streamlined and efficient, allowing for easier indexing by search engines.
Dynamic Websites: Flexibility with a Cost
Dynamic websites, such as those created with WordPress, offer more functionality but at the expense of speed and security. These sites are prone to slower load times due to the complex process of compiling content from databases. Moreover, the need for regular updates to address security vulnerabilities adds an additional layer of maintenance.
Drawbacks of Dynamic Sites
- Slower Performance: The process of assembling content from databases can significantly slow down dynamic websites.
- Security Risks: Dynamic sites are more vulnerable to attacks due to their reliance on databases and plugins.
- Mobile Responsiveness: Achieving mobile-first design is more challenging with page builders, potentially impacting user experience and search engine rankings.
The Case for Hand-Coded Static Sites
For businesses prioritising speed, security, and search engine performance, hand-coded static websites offer a compelling advantage. These sites are not only faster but also more secure and mobile-friendly. While dynamic sites provide flexibility and functionality, they come with inherent risks and limitations that can impact your online presence.
Investing in Your Online Presence
Considering the costs involved in web development, it’s essential to view your website as an investment rather than an expense. A well-designed static site can enhance your digital footprint, improve customer engagement, and ultimately lead to higher returns. By choosing a static website, you’re opting for a secure, efficient, and effective online presence that stands out in a crowded digital landscape.
Making the Right Choice for Your Business
Deciding between a static and dynamic website boils down to your business needs, budget, and online goals. While dynamic sites may suit those requiring extensive functionality, static websites offer unmatched speed, security, and performance. By understanding these differences, you can make an informed decision that aligns with your business objectives and maximizes your online potential.